The evaluation of a new product in the desinfection of the applanation tonometer

Purpose: To evaluate the efficacy of a product which is normally used for cleaning of contact lenses (CompleteÒ: polyhexamethylene biguanide (Tris ChemTM), Tyloxapol, USP, Tromethamine, USP, and Edetate disodium, USP, in sterile isotonic solution) in the disinfection of the cone of the applanation tonometer. Methods: The cone remained immersed in the solution for an average period of 28 minutes. A container for cleaning the contact lenses and a polystyrene support were used. At the end of each day, for 22 days, cultures for fungi and bacteria were carried out as well as direct examinations for fungi and Gram bacterioscopies for S. aureus. The bactericide and fungicide power of the product for S. aureus ATCC#25923, E. coli ATCC#25922, P. aeruginosa ATCC#27853, C. albicans ATCC#76615 and A. niger ATCC# 16404 was verified in vitro. Results: In the cultures, in the direct examination for fungi and in the bacterioscopy by Gram, microorganisms were not identified. In the study in vitro, 48 hours were necessary for the complete elimination of all studied bacteria. Conclusions: Bacteria and fungi were not found in any of the examinations carried out in the solution and in the receptacle despite the fact that the tests in vitro had demonstrated that the time of immersion of the head in the solution (average of 28 minutes) was insufficient for the complete elimination of the microorganisms, what makes the use of this product impractical in the disinfection of the plastic cone of the applanation tonometer.
